What is a Fraction?
- A fraction shows part of a whole.

- Numerator (top number) โ parts we have.
- Denominator (bottom number) โ total equal parts.
Types of Fractions
- Proper Fraction: numerator < denominator โ (3/4)
- Improper Fraction: numerator โฅ denominator โ (5/4)
- Mixed Number: whole number + proper fraction (1 1/4)
- Equivalent Fractions: same value, different look (1/2 = 2/4 = 4/8) ๐
Comparing Fractions
- Make denominators the same to compare ๐ฐ
- Bigger numerator โ bigger fraction (if denominator same) โฌ๏ธ
Adding & Subtracting Fractions โโ
- Same denominator: add/subtract numerators (3/8 + 2/8 = 5/8)
- Different denominator: find LCM first (1/4 + 1/6 โ 3/12 + 2/12 = 5/12)
Multiplying Fractions โ๏ธ
- Multiply numerator ร numerator & denominator ร denominator
- Example: 2/3 ร 3/4 = 6/12 = 1/2 โ
Dividing Fractions โ
- Flip the second fraction (reciprocal) and multiply
- Example: 2/3 รท 4/5 = 2/3 ร 5/4 = 10/12 = 5/6 ๐
Simplifying Fractions ๐งน
- Divide numerator and denominator by their GCD
- Example: 8/12 โ divide both by 4 โ 2/3
Fractions to Decimals & Percentages ๐ฏ
- Divide numerator รท denominator โ decimal
- Decimal ร 100 โ percentage
- Example: 3/4 = 0.75 = 75%

Learn with an example
What fraction of the shapes are circles or triangles?

Use a forward slash ( / ) to separate the numerator and denominator. ________
Count the number of shapes. There are 12 in total.
Count the number of circles. 3 of the shapes are circles.
Count the number of triangles. 2 of the shapes are triangles.
5 out of 12 shapes are either circles or triangles. Write 5 out of 12 as a fraction:
5/12
What fraction of the shapes are hexagons?

Count the number of shapes. There are 11 in total.
Count the number of hexagons. 4 of the shapes are hexagons.
4 out of 11 shapes are hexagons. Write 4 out of 11 as a fraction:
4/11
What fraction of the shapes are stars or squares?

Count the number of shapes. There are 8 in total.
Count the number of stars. 2 of the shapes are stars.
Count the number of squares. 3 of the shapes are squares.
5 out of 8 shapes are either stars or squares. Write 5 out of 8 as a fraction:
5/8
